BOOLEAN
CdAcquireResource (
    IN PIRP_CONTEXT IrpContext,
    IN PERESOURCE Resource,
    IN BOOLEAN IgnoreWait,
    IN TYPE_OF_ACQUIRE Type
    )

/*++

Routine Description:

    This is the single routine used to acquire file system resources.  It
    looks at the IgnoreWait flag to determine whether to try to acquire the
    resource without waiting.  Returning TRUE/FALSE to indicate success or
    failure.  Otherwise it is driven by the WAIT flag in the IrpContext and
    will raise CANT_WAIT on a failure.

Arguments:

    Resource - This is the resource to try and acquire.

    IgnoreWait - If TRUE then this routine will not wait to acquire the
        resource and will return a boolean indicating whether the resource was
        acquired.  Otherwise we use the flag in the IrpContext and raise
        if the resource is not acquired.

    Type - Indicates how we should try to get the resource.

Return Value:

    BOOLEAN - TRUE if the resource is acquired.  FALSE if not acquired and
        IgnoreWait is specified.  Otherwise we raise CANT_WAIT.

--*/

{
    BOOLEAN Wait = FALSE;
    BOOLEAN Acquired;
    PAGED_CODE();

    //
    //  We look first at the IgnoreWait flag, next at the flag in the Irp
    //  Context to decide how to acquire this resource.
    //

    if (!IgnoreWait && FlagOn( IrpContext->Flags, IRP_CONTEXT_FLAG_WAIT )) {

        Wait = TRUE;
    }

    //
    //  Attempt to acquire the resource either shared or exclusively.
    //

    switch (Type) {
        case AcquireExclusive:
        
            Acquired = ExAcquireResourceExclusiveLite( Resource, Wait );
            break;

        case AcquireShared:
            
            Acquired = ExAcquireResourceSharedLite( Resource, Wait );
            break;

        case AcquireSharedStarveExclusive:
            
            Acquired = ExAcquireSharedStarveExclusive( Resource, Wait );
            break;

        default:
        	Acquired = FALSE;
            ASSERT( FALSE );
    }

    //
    //  If not acquired and the user didn't specifiy IgnoreWait then
    //  raise CANT_WAIT.
    //

    if (!Acquired && !IgnoreWait) {

        CdRaiseStatus( IrpContext, STATUS_CANT_WAIT );
    }

    return Acquired;
}

VOID
CdAcquireForCreateSection (
    IN PFILE_OBJECT FileObject
    )

/*++

Routine Description:

    This is the callback routine for MM to use to acquire the file exclusively.

Arguments:

    FileObject - File object for a Cdfs stream.

Return Value:

    None

--*/

{
    PAGED_CODE();

    
    //
    //  Get the Fcb resource exclusively.
    //

    ExAcquireResourceExclusiveLite( &((PFCB) FileObject->FsContext)->FcbNonpaged->FcbResource,
                                TRUE );
                                
    //
    //  Take the File resource shared.  We need this later on when MM calls 
    //  QueryStandardInfo to get the file size.  
    //
    //  If we don't use StarveExclusive,  then we can get wedged behind an 
    //  exclusive waiter who is waiting on someone else holding it shared in the 
    //  read->initializecachemap path (which calls createsection) who is in turn 
    //  waiting on us to finish the create section.
    //

    ExAcquireSharedStarveExclusive( ((PFCB) FileObject->FsContext)->Resource,
                                    TRUE );
}
